TL;DR · WeSearch summary

Orbit is a new tool designed to enhance the reliability of AI coding agents by ensuring they can validate their work. It introduces structured loops and validation gates to prevent issues such as task drift and hallucination. With features like checkpoint resumability and full telemetry, Orbit aims to provide a comprehensive audit trail for coding tasks.

🛸 Orbit Mission control for AI coding agents. Orbit is the harness your coding agent actually needs — structured loops, real validation gates, rubric-based evaluation, checkpoint resumability, and a full audit trail. Define the mission. Orbit lands it. ↑ Orbit detects a failing test, selects the right task, runs the agent, validates the fix, and marks the orbit complete — no hand-holding required. The problem with AI coding agents They drift. They hallucinate changes. They skip validation. They leave no record of what they did or why. You give them a task and cross your fingers.
